How can I improve the energy efficiency of my residential water heater to save on utility costs?
You can improve the energy efficiency of your residential water heater by insulating the hot water pipes, setting the temperature to 120 degrees Fahrenheit, installing a timer or smart thermostat to control when the heater operates, and regularly maintaining the unit to ensure it is functioning optimally.
What are the key benefits of upgrading to a tankless water heater compared to a traditional water heater?
Key benefits of upgrading to a tankless water heater compared to a traditional water heater include energy efficiency, longer lifespan, continuous hot water supply, and space-saving design.
How does the installation of an overhead sewer system impact the overall plumbing layout and maintenance requirements of my property?
The installation of an overhead sewer system can impact the overall plumbing layout by requiring additional piping and connections to redirect wastewater to the elevated sewer line. Maintenance requirements may increase due to the complexity of the system and the need for periodic inspections to ensure proper functioning.
What are the most common causes of sewer drain clogs that I should be aware of to prevent future blockages?
The most common causes of sewer drain clogs are grease buildup, tree roots infiltrating the pipes, flushing non-flushable items, and mineral deposits accumulating over time.
